Location

Bwthyn yr Ardd enjoys a rural, tranquil setting on the edge of Pont-rhyd-y-groes village in West Wales. A long private drive leads to 3.5 acres of serenity. Past the owners' home, your retreat is set in a secluded location within the grounds, featuring a fully enclosed garden and a private hot tub.

Some of the best places to eat locally includes Hafod Hotel at Devils Bridge (5 miles), Y Ffarmers in Llanfihangel-y-Creuddyn (6 miles) and Maes Bangor in Capel Bangor (10 miles), not to mention the wide range of options at Aberystwyth and Aberaeron.

The bustling seaside town of Aberystwyth (15 miles) provides access to the splendour of Cardigan Bay. Home to Aberystwyth University and the National Library of Wales, the town also offers a great range of amenities including supermarkets and a Marks & Spencer store. It also features two beaches and a promenade, as well as direct access to the Wales Coast Path and the longest cliff railway in Britain.

Some of the main attractions in the area include the waterfalls and famous three bridges in Devil's Bridge, The Vale of Rheidol steam railway to Aberystwyth and the walks at Hafod Estate, one of the finest examples in Europe of a Picturesque landscape. Explore the Cambrian Mountains, seaside villages and towns such as Aberaeron and New Quay along the Cardigan Bay coastline, National Trust attractions such as Llanerchaeron and the remains of a Welsh Cistercian abbey at Ystrad Fflur (Strata Florida Abbey). Other attractions include The Magic of Life Butterfly House, Silver Mountain Experience and the Animalarium.

Walking

  • Maenarthur Trail - circular 4.5 mile scenic walk incorporating sites of industrial heritage, a hill fort, forest, countryside and stunning gorge. Start from the doorstep.
  • Ystwyth Trail - a 20 mile cycling / walking trail from Aberystwyth to Tregaron. Join the path mid-way, near Llanafan (4 miles)
  • ‘Follow the Mynach’: 6.5 miles following the river from its source to Devil’s Bridge, where it creates the famous waterfalls. 7 miles from cottage
  • Nant yr Arian Visitor Centre - 3 scenic walks. 11 miles
  • All Wales Coastal Path. Join the path on the promenade in Aberystwyth and enjoy the varied coastline of Cardigan Bay. 15 miles

Cycling

  • Ystwyth Trail - as above.
  • Rheidol Cycle Trail – This 17 mile trail leads you from Devil’s Bridge, through the Rheidol Valley down to the harbour in Aberystwyth, mainly along quiet back roads and dedicated cycle routes. 5 miles.
  • Some of the best mountain biking in Wales and the UK can be found nearby at Nant yr Arian Mountain Biking Centre. It features the Continental Tyres Syfydrin Trail, one of the most scenic wilderness trails in the UK. 11 miles.

Horse Riding

  • Rheidol Riding Centre has full-size floodlit indoor and full-size floodlit outdoor riding arenas, a showjumping and cross-country course, and fantastic trekking around the Rheidol Valley. 9 miles

Beaches

  • Aberystwyth North Beach - Sand and shingle beach and the focal point of the town. During the height of summer donkeys, a bouncy castle and 'tea cup' rides along the prom ensure that there is plenty of entertainment for children. Dogs are allowed in low season. 15 miles from the cottage
  • Llanrhystud South Beach - the nearest all year round dog-friendly beach. Sand and pebble. 20 miles

Fishing

  • Excellent wild trout fishing in many local rivers and within the mountain lakes. Day tickets can be obtained from George Burrow Hotel, Ponterwyd (9 miles).
  • Sea fishing at Aberystwyth – home to some of the most varied ground imaginable with a species resident list only equalled by the prolific waters off Devon and Cornwall. 15 miles
  • Charter boats can also be booked from Aberystwyth Marina.

Bird watching

  • Nant yr Arian includes a Red kite feeding Centre. 11 miles
  • R.S.P.B Nature Reserve at Ynys-hir on the South side of the Dyfi estuary. 22 miles.

Golf

  • Aberystwyth Golf Club – A lovely 18 hole golf course with great views. 15 miles
  • Borth Golf Club – 18 hole championship golf course in a spectacular coastal location. 19 miles
